#b6d56f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b6d56f is composed of 71.4% red, 83.5% green and 43.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 47.9%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 78.2 degrees, a saturation of 54.8% and a lightness of 63.5%. #b6d56f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ffde with #6dab00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

#b6d56f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b6d56f has RGB values of R:182, G:213, B:111 and CMYK values of C:0.15, M:0, Y:0.48,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 11982191.

Shades and Tints of #b6d56f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060802 is the darkest color, while #fbfdf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b6d56f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a2a3a1 is the less saturated color, while #c4f94b is the most saturated one.
